Echo CS 410 Specifications

General IconGeneral
Engine Displacement40.2 cc
Chain Pitch3/8 in
Chain Gauge.050 in
Bar Length16 in
Weight10.1 lbs
Fuel Tank Capacity13.9 fl oz
